Shaq's Journey to the Cavaliers
Before we dive into the nitty-gritty of Shaq’s time with the Cavaliers, let’s talk about how he got there. Shaq had already made a name for himself in the league, playing for the Orlando Magic, Los Angeles Lakers, and Miami Heat. He was a four-time NBA champion and a 15-time All-Star, so when he signed with the Cavaliers in 2008, it was a big deal. This wasn’t just another player joining a team—it was a superstar adding his talent to a franchise that desperately needed a spark.
The move was strategic. The Cavaliers were looking to bolster their roster and give LeBron James, their young star, the support he needed to compete for a championship. Shaq, despite being in the later stages of his career, was still a force to be reckoned with. His experience, leadership, and sheer presence on the court were assets that the team couldn’t pass up.

Shaq's Stats with the Cavaliers
In the 2009-2010 season, Shaq averaged 12 points and 6.7 rebounds per game. Those numbers might not sound impressive compared to his earlier days, but considering his age and the role he was asked to play, they were solid. He wasn’t the primary scorer anymore, but he was still a key contributor.
Here’s a quick breakdown of his stats:
- Points per game: 12
- Rebounds per game: 6.7
- Field goal percentage: 53.6%

Injuries and Age
Shaq was 37 years old when he joined the Cavaliers, and while he was still capable of playing at a high level, injuries started to take their toll. He missed several games due to various ailments, which affected the team’s chemistry and performance. It was a reminder that even legends aren’t immune to the passage of time.
